What Are Surety Contract Bonds?



Surety Contract bonds are a kind of monetary assurance that provides assurance to job proprietors that professionals will fulfill their contractual obligations. These bonds function as a type of protection for the job proprietor by guaranteeing that the service provider will finish the project as agreed upon, or compensate for any financial loss sustained.

When a service provider gets a guaranty bond, they're essentially entering into a legally binding agreement with a surety business. This agreement mentions that the contractor will satisfy their responsibilities and meet all legal requirements. If the service provider falls short to do so, the guaranty firm will certainly step in and supply the essential funds to finish the job or compensate the job owner for any type of damages.

This way, Surety Contract bonds supply satisfaction to task proprietors and mitigate the risks connected with employing professionals.

Understanding the Function of Surety Bonding Companies



Currently let's discover the vital role that surety bonding business play worldwide of Surety Contract bonds.

In the event that the primary stops working to fulfill their commitments, the surety bonding business action in to ensure that the task is finished or that the obligee is compensated for any kind of economic losses.

The surety bonding company likewise performs an extensive evaluation of the principal's financial stability, expertise, and online reputation before providing the bond. This analysis is crucial in lessening the danger for the obligee and making sure the successful completion of the task.

The Conveniences and Relevance of Surety Contract Bonds



Understanding the benefits and significance of Surety Contract bonds is crucial for all events associated with a building job.



Surety Contract bonds give economic security and satisfaction for task owners, specialists, and subcontractors. For project owners, these bonds guarantee that the professional will fulfill their commitments and finish the project as agreed upon. This safeguards the owner from monetary loss in case of contractor default or non-performance.

Contractors gain from Surety Contract bonds also, as they offer credibility and show their capability to meet contractual responsibilities. Subcontractors likewise benefit, as they're guaranteed of repayment for their job, even if the service provider fails to pay them.
